So I was feeding my 4 chickens the Purina medicated start and grow, I then got 2 dark Brahma pullets and continued using this feed.

3 hens lay now, a lavender maran, one Rhode Island Red and one olive egger. With a black copper maran rooster.

The two dark Brahma hens aren’t laying yet, I got 50lb oyster shell and I was wondering if this turkey feed will be enough or ok for my birds? it’s 25% protein but they do forage around because I let them leave their garden and enclosure area. I wanted 20-22% protein but at my feed store he said he had the Swanson turkey feed with 25%, I just don’t want it to be a issue and hopefully someone more experienced can give me some advice? I’m hoping it’s not too much protein and not enough nutrients, maybe they’ll dilute it some by foraging?

Its not so much protein it will be a health problem. Is is more protein than they need, meanin some of it will exit in the form of urates and higher nitrogen waste (ammonia, primarily). Water consumption may go up too.

SO, tl;dr? Slightly wasteful, not dangerous.

I raise all my birds on 24% CP to between 10 and 12 weeks, for complicated reasons. Not for everyone. But cost is the primary downside, not health.
